Title:
METHOD FOR PURIFYING DIMETHYL SULFOXIDE

Abstract:
The present invention is a method for purifying dimethyl sulfoxide, comprising distilling a dimethyl sulfoxide-containing liquid in an inert gas atmosphere in the presence of sodium carbonate to distil out dimethyl sulfoxide, wherein the amount of sodium carbonate relative to 100 g of pure dimethyl sulfoxide in a liquid residue after the distillation is 6 times or greater the amount of sodium carbonate relative to 100 g of pure dimethyl sulfoxide in a dimethyl sulfoxide-containing liquid before the distillation.
In the method for purifying dimethyl sulfoxide according to the present invention, the degree of decomposition of dimethyl sulfoxide is reduced in a distillate (a main distillate and a previous distillate) after the distillation, as well as a liquid residue after the distillation. Because the degree of decomposition of dimethyl sulfoxide is reduced in a liquid residue after the distillation as well as a liquid during the distillation, it becomes possible to produce dimethyl sulfoxide with high purity by distillation.
